🌸✨ Crafting Magic at Farley Gardens! ✨🌸
Our residents had a wonderful time this week getting creative with Andrea during our Decoupage Arts & Crafts session! 🎨🖌️
For those who haven’t tried it before, decoupage is the art of decorating objects by gluing on layers of beautifully cut paper... think flowers, patterns and all sorts of designs ....and sealing them with varnish to create a smooth, painted-on look. The word decoupage actually comes from the French word “découper,” meaning “to cut out.” ✂️
Everyone’s creativity truly shone through, and the finished pieces were very impressive.
Fun fact: Decoupage has been popular since the 17th century and was once used to decorate furniture for European royalty 👑 - so our residents have been crafting like kings and queens!
💖 A huge thank-you to Andrea for guiding such a joyful, hands-on session. We can’t wait for the next creative adventure at Farley Gardens!

Farley Gardens Care Home Supports Breast Cancer Awareness with Bra Bank Initiative
At Farley Gardens, we’re always looking for meaningful ways to make a difference - both within our home and in our wider community. This October, as part of Breast Cancer Awareness Month, we were proud to launch our very own Bra Bank initiative.
A Pink-Themed Celebration
To kick off the campaign, we hosted a fun and colourful pink-themed event here at the home. Residents, team members and visitors all joined in by wearing pink, enjoying delicious themed treats - including our Regional Chef Szymon’s famous profiteroles - and taking part in our hamper competition which runs until 31st October.
The day was filled with laughter, connection and community spirit as we welcomed local supporters dropping off their first bra donations.
Making a Difference Together
By donating unwanted or ill-fitting bras, our community is helping to support Against Breast Cancer, a charity that receives £700 for every tonne of bras collected. The initiative not only raises vital funds for breast cancer research but also promotes sustainable recycling, with all donated bras either reused or responsibly recycled, helping to reduce textile waste and create jobs in the UK.
A Message from Our Team
“We are thrilled to launch our Bra Bank at Farley Gardens,” said Simona Cioinac, Senior General Manager. “This initiative is a wonderful way for our residents, staff, and local community to come together and make a real difference in the fight against breast cancer, while also supporting sustainability.”
Get Involved
Our Bra Bank will remain a permanent fixture at Farley Gardens, so anyone from the community is welcome to pop in at any time to make a donation. Every bra counts, and together, we’re helping turn small acts of kindness into lasting impact.

Welcome to Haversham Way!
We were thrilled to welcome local historian Andrew from The Bracknell Forest Society to Farley Gardens! Andrew recently helped us name the heart of our home – Haversham Way – and it was a real pleasure to have him visit in person.
Did you know Haversham refers to Sir Arthur Divett Hayter, who became Baron Haversham in 1906 while living at South Hill Park? Today, this historic estate is a much-loved local landmark, home to an arts centre, beautiful parkland, and a scenic nature trail.
Given its rich local ties and community spirit, we felt Haversham Way was the perfect name for the heart of our home. 💛
A copy of Andrew's fascinating book on local history now proudly on display in our Bluebell Café – be sure to take a look during your next visit! 📖
We’re excited to announce that Andrew will be returning soon to give a talk for residents and friends of Farley Gardens – stay tuned for more details!
